Sailors On the Scene: Mr. Phillips Design Lab Course Overview

In this dynamic semester course, students will create, develop, edit, and produce three issues of the school newspaper, "Sailors On the Scene." Responsibilities include writing daily and weekly stories for the blog and managing the newspaper's Facebook page. Guided by the motto, "Good is not good enough; it has to be great," students are expected to uphold standards of responsibility, respect, and preparedness. Course Overview • In this one semester course, students will be responsible for: • Creating, developing, writing, editing, designing, and producing three issues of the school newspaper, Sailors On the Scene. • Writing daily/weekly stories for the Blog as well as maintaining the Sailors On the Scene Facebook page.

  3. Our Motto “GOOD IS NOT GOOD ENOUGH, IT HAS TO BE GREAT!”

  4. Expectations • You do not stop working until it is GREAT • Take care of your responsibilities • Tell the true story • Make sure the work is your own

  5. Rules • Be RESPONSIBLE • Be RESPECTFUL • Be PREPARED • Follow the SOS Staff Manual and Acceptable Use Agreement

  6. Procedures & Routines All classroom procedures and routines will be followed each day to allow for a safe and effective learning environment.

  7. Grading Students will be graded on their work and points will be awarded based on draft checklists and/or performance evaluations. There will not be a lot of opportunities to earn points, so each check will be of the utmost importance.

  8. Grading Scale A 93-100 A- 90-92 B+ 88-89 B 83-87 B- 80-82 C+ 78-79 C 73-77 C- 70-72 D+ 68-69 D 63-67 D- 60-62 F 0-60
